Scope of Work
- Remove all debris and rubbish from the forklift area.
- Dust all surfaces, including shelves and equipment, using a damp cloth to prevent airborne dust.
- Mop the floor with a suitable detergent to remove grease and grime.
- Sanitise high-touch areas such as controls, handles, and switches.
- Inspect and clean any spills immediately to prevent slip hazards.
- Ensure all rubbish bins are emptied and cleaned.
- Maintain clear and visible floor markings by cleaning and removing any obstructions.
Method
- Begin by clearing the area of any large debris and emptying rubbish bins.
- Use a damp cloth to dust all surfaces, ensuring to reach high and low areas.
- Prepare a mop bucket with a suitable detergent solution and mop the entire floor area, focusing on high-traffic zones.
- Use a sanitising spray on high-touch areas and wipe with a clean cloth.
- Inspect the area for any spills and clean immediately using appropriate spill kits.
- Check floor markings and clean around them to ensure visibility.

Quality Criteria
| Performance Level | Criteria |
|---|---|
| Excellent | All surfaces are free of dust and debris; floors are spotless with no visible stains or marks; high-touch areas are sanitised and free of smudges; rubbish bins are empty and clean; floor markings are clear and unobstructed. |
| Good | Minor dust on high surfaces; floors have minimal marks; high-touch areas are mostly clean; rubbish bins are empty but may have minor residue; floor markings are mostly clear. |
| Pass | Noticeable dust on surfaces; floors have visible marks; high-touch areas have some smudges; rubbish bins are not overflowing but have residue; floor markings are visible but partially obstructed. |
| Fail | Heavy dust accumulation; floors are dirty with stains; high-touch areas are visibly dirty; rubbish bins are overflowing; floor markings are not visible. |
